Anyone recognize this '68?
I purchased her about a year ago from a guy in Dallas who bought it while stationed on Oahu a few years prior. I'm curious to see if anyone might be familiar with the car and I'd like trace it back to when the flares and engine work was performed. He had it painted at D&N auto body in Honolulu.
He believed the car was sold in FL originally and then to shipped HI. I've since rebuilt the engine and was pleasantly surprised to find Mahle 2.8 RSR pistons and bored out 2.7 cylinders. She's a real screamer! Here she is on Oahu before the previous owner bought it...nice robins egg blue stripes 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() Here she is now, I had to get rid of that tail and rear bumper! The PO also had it painted, unfortunately he was a ford guy so that explains the reason it looks like a cobra Still lots of work to do but it definitely is a fun car to drive.![]() ![]()
